Mischievous cats & a ball of string

This thank you card is for a friend who loves cats.  Unfortunately, her husband has an allergy to them.  Hopefully this mischievous pair will bring a smile to her face!


The 6" square Island Indigo card is layered with Soft Sky cardstock and some of the gorgeous Blooms and Bliss DSP.

The cat bodies and sentiment are stamped with Soft Suede ink onto Very Vanilla cardstock.  The sentiment is from One Big Meaning and the little flourish is part of a stamp in the Banners For You set.

I masked the bodies before I stamped the tails.  The heads are stamped onto a separate piece of Very Vanilla cardstock and punched out with the matching punch.  The bodies and heads are Soft Suede ink stamped off (the ears are then dabbled in Early Espresso ink).  The faces are Basic Black and the tails are full strength Soft Suede.

I used one of the Lots of Labels framelits to cut an aperture in the top layer of DSP and created a frame for it in Soft Sky cardstock by using the same size framelit and the next size up.

I then adhered this layer to the Very Vanilla piece, positioning it around the cats.  I stamped the greeting and then adhered all my layers.  Once the layers were in place, I added the cats heads with a dimensional.

The ball of string is a length of Whisper White Thick Baker's Twine that I wrapped around my fingers.  Once I was happy with the shape, I carefully put it on my silicone mat upside down and doused the back with Multipurpose Liquid Glue.  I left it to dry for several hours and by the time I wanted to used, it was tacky enough to simply press down onto the card.  I used the Fine Tip Glue Pen to add a touch of glue to the tail of the string.

Foxy cat

It was my son's birthday recently and since he loves cats I decided to try out my new Foxy Friends stamp set.

 I made the card with a piece of Early Espresso cardstock measuring 6" x 12", scored on the long side at 4" and 8".

For the front of the card, I cut a piece of Crumb Cake cardstock to 3.75" x 5.75" and used Versamark and the Diagonal Stripe background stamp to create the diagonal lines.  I adhered that piece to the front of the card and then used the second largest Layering Ovals Framelit to cut a window.

I cut a piece of Crumb Cake DSP (from the Neutrals DSP Stack) to 3.75" x 5.75" and adhered that to the next piece of the card.  I refolded the card and used a pencil to lightly draw around the inside of the aperture in the front of the card.  I used the pencil marks to line up the same die to cut a window in this layer.

I then used the same oval die and the largest oval die to cut two frames from Mint Macaron cardstock and glued them in place.

I cut a piece of Very Vanilla cardstock to 3.75" x 5.75" and temporarily positioned it on the middle section while I made a very light mark through the "window" to help me line up the stamped image.  I then stamped the body of the cat using Soft Suede ink (stamped off).  I masked the body and stamped the tail with Soft Suede ink.  I only half inked the legs because cats have shorter legs than foxes! I inked up the head with Soft Suede ink and stamped off once, then I tapped jusst the ears into Early Espresso ink and stamped the image on a scrap piece of Very Vanilla cardstock.  I added the face stamped in Basic Black and then punched out the head.  I trimmed back to the ink line on the bottom half of the head with snips and then stuck the head to the body with a dimensional.

I left the inside of the card fairly simple to maximise space for my loving message to my son

I used Birthday Banners bundle and Banners For You Bundle using Early Espresso ink and Rich Razzleberry cardstock for the front of the card.  I also cut thin strips of Mint Macaron and stamped the paw print from Foxy Friends with Early Espresso ink and stuck them to the top and bottom of both flaps of the card.

The banner on the inside flap of the card uses the Birthday Banners and matching framelit and a sentiment from Feather Together.  I just picked up a little Soft Suede ink with an aqua painter to add a little shadow to "ground" the cat.
